Greasy. Chalky. Ghostly under makeup. Heavy by lunchtime. American sunscreen has collected an impressive vocabulary of complaints, even as dermatologists keep calling SPF one of the foundations of skin longevity. In 2026, one molecule finally changes the conversation. Bemotrizinol has entered the U.S. sunscreen system after spending decades quietly protecting faces across Europe and Asia.

June 9, 2026 gave American sunscreen chemistry a strangely delayed homecoming.

The U.S. Food and Drug Administration added bemotrizinol, commonly abbreviated BEMT, to the over-the-counter sunscreen monograph at concentrations up to 6 percent. It became the first new sunscreen active added to that system since the late 1990s. The final order covers compliant formulations intended for adults and children aged six months and above.

Across international beauty counters, the ingredient has already lived a full career. It appears under the INCI name Bis-Ethylhexyloxyphenol Methoxyphenyl Triazine and under commercial names including Tinosorb S and PARSOL Shield. European pharmacy staples, Japanese drugstore icons and prestige skincare have worked with bemotrizinol for years.

Bemotrizinol Gives Sunscreen Chemists a Powerful New Building Block

UVB contributes heavily to sunburn and skin cancer. UVA penetrates deeply into skin and contributes to photoaging, pigmentation and carcinogenesis. A daily sunscreen has to manage those wavelengths while also surviving sunlight, spreading evenly across skin and feeling pleasant enough for a person to willingly apply a generous amount.

Bemotrizinol answers several of those formulation demands at once.

It absorbs across UVA and UVB wavelengths, earning its broad-spectrum role inside sophisticated filter systems. BASF describes Tinosorb S, its version of bemotrizinol, as highly photostable and capable of supporting the stability of accompanying UV filters such as avobenzone. Its absorption peaks sit around 310 and 340 nanometers, giving formulators a versatile tool for constructing strong UVA and UVB coverage.

Photostability sounds like laboratory language until sunscreen meets actual sunlight.

Some filter systems require careful formulation to preserve performance during exposure. Bemotrizinol brings remarkable stability into that equation, allowing chemists to think about the sunscreen as an interconnected protection system.

Its molecular size adds another appealing property. FDA assessments identified low systemic absorption through the skin, and Yale School of Medicine dermatologic surgeon Kathleen Suozzi explained that the ingredient's large molecular structure supports its tendency to remain close to the skin surface.

The Sunscreen Problem Was Always Partly a Behavior Problem

Before the FDA opened the door in 2026, bemotrizinol already had a curious relationship with American sunscreen. U.S. consumers could encounter the filter through imported European and Asian formulas, while American beauty companies were already capable of manufacturing products containing it for overseas markets.

DailyMed records, for example, show a Kiehl’s sunscreen made by L’Oréal USA containing bemotrizinol as early as 2017, with the product designated for “export only,” while Garnier Ombrelle formulas containing the filter followed a similar path. The situation exposed a strange regulatory divide: the technology already existed inside American manufacturing, yet domestic OTC sunscreen rules kept bemotrizinol outside the approved active-filter system for products sold to U.S. consumers.

National Geographic cites that around 13 percent of American adults apply sunscreen daily. The gap between dermatological advice and everyday behavior leaves room for questions that cosmetic chemists understand intimately: Does the formula feel sticky? Does it pill beneath makeup? Does it create a visible cast? Does it sting around the eyes? Does somebody enjoy applying it again at lunchtime?

South Korean sunscreen research has built enormous cultural influence around precisely this relationship between protection and wearability. Amorepacific researcher Sungil Park described Korean sunscreen innovation through lightweight, fast-absorbing and cosmetically elegant textures, qualities that helped make sunscreen feel like an ordinary skincare step within Korean routines. Bemotrizinol belongs to the international filter toolkit supporting that kind of formulation freedom.

American formulators now gain another ingredient for balancing protection with feel.

Bemotrizinol Already Has a Global Sunscreen Hall of Fame

Anyone wondering what bemotrizinol can look like inside a finished formula can already visit beauty counters around the world.

Chanel UV Essentiel SPF50 and Dior Solar The Protective Crème SPF50 carry bemotrizinol into luxury beauty, placing advanced UV protection inside sensorial, makeup-friendly formulas shaped by fashion-house skincare codes.

La Roche-Posay Anthelios UVMune 400 Invisible Fluid SPF50+ combines bemotrizinol with several other filters, including Mexoryl 400, ethylhexyl triazone, avobenzone and Uvinul A Plus. La Roche-Posay builds the formula around Netlock technology to create an extremely fluid sunscreen film designed for daily wear and resistance to water and sweat.

Sisley Super Soin Solaire Visage SPF+ places bemotrizinol inside a luxury skincare architecture involving ethylhexyl triazone, avobenzone, camellia oil, shea butter, edelweiss and mango extract.

Bioré UV Aqua Rich Watery Essence has built global recognition around a watery, lightweight approach to SPF. Kao says the Aqua Rich Watery Essence, launched in 2011, has surpassed 100 million units shipped globally and reached 27 countries and regions by the end of 2024.

ANESSA Perfect UV Sunscreen Skincare Milk combines the ingredient with zinc oxide, titanium dioxide, Uvinul A Plus, ethylhexyl triazone and additional filters. The product has become deeply associated with Japanese high-performance sun protection for outdoor life, humidity and movement.

Ultra Violette Queen Screen SPF50+ openly highlights bemotrizinol as a central filter inside a serum-like sunscreen designed to sit comfortably within a skincare and makeup routine. Its ingredient list pairs bemotrizinol with Uvinul A Plus, Tinosorb M and ethylhexyl triazone, wrapping modern filter chemistry inside the vocabulary of luminous beauty serum.

America Spent Decades Playing by a Different Sunscreen Rulebook

The long wait for bemotrizinol makes sense once regulation enters the story.

The United States treats sunscreens as over-the-counter drugs. Their active ingredients therefore live inside a regulatory framework built around drug safety and effectiveness standards. Many international markets regulate sunscreens through cosmetic frameworks, creating different pathways for UV-filter adoption.

Europe's available filter roster reaches around 30 ingredients. The U.S. sunscreen system historically operated with a little over a dozen permitted actives, with its previous new addition arriving in 1999.

Bemotrizinol became the first sunscreen active to pass through the modernized administrative-order pathway created for OTC monographs.

DSM Nutritional Products submitted the request to include bemotrizinol at concentrations up to 6 percent. The FDA issued a proposed order in December 2025, reviewed public comments and finalized the addition seven months later.

Organic UV filters carry an emotional history in American beauty culture.

A 2020 JAMA study found measurable systemic absorption of several sunscreen ingredients following topical use. The findings helped fuel public discussion around chemical sunscreens and bloodstream exposure.

Presence and clinical harm remain separate scientific questions.

Kathleen Suozzi told National Geographic that decades of sunscreen use have produced a substantial safety history and that detection in blood carries its own scientific meaning. Clinical risk requires its own body of evidence.

For all its sophistication, bemotrizinol eventually meets the oldest problem in sunscreen science.

Someone has to apply it.

Bemotrizinol cannot turn sunscreen into a habit by itself. It can, however, give formulators another chance to create products people genuinely want to wear. That may be the most exciting part of its American arrival.
